Understand the Purpose of the Space

Explore why you want to design that room before actually designing it. Mural ideas for a bedroom should evoke peacefulness and avoid aggressive or overly lively imagery, whereas a dining room mural can be bolder and more vivid to enhance entertainment. Ask yourself:

  • Who is inhabiting the room?
  • What atmosphere do you want to create?
  • What is the natural lighting available in the space?

The purpose of the space guides your mural choice. For peaceful areas like yoga rooms, serene environments, abstract artwork works well, while inspiring murals like city skylines suit creative home offices.

Find the Mural That Suits Your Interior Aesthetics

Essentially, the mural design should align with the existing style to ensure it complements rather than clashes with the overall decor. For instance, abstract or geometric murals fit well with modern and minimalist interiors. For more traditional spaces, heritage-and-nature-themed murals tend to add depth and texture. Some homeowners, especially those in smaller spaces, may choose murals that give the effect of an optical illusion, thus creating a sense of openness. Interior designers often use a variety of techniques to work with perceptions and enhance spatial depth. Choose The Right Wall

Not just any wall is fit for a mural. The largest wall with maximum visibility must be chosen. Accent walls are usually the first wall one notices once they enter a room. Avoid placing murals on walls mostly filled with furniture, windows, and other clashing distractions, as they will take away from the admiration of the wall art. One should consider sight lines: what do I see as I walk into the room, or as I sit down? Of course, a mural should capture attention and spark conversation, but it must do so in a tactful and sophisticated way without overpowering the space.

Select a Theme That Resonates

The theme is at the heart of any mural. Whether you're drawn to cityscapes, tropical jungles, traditional Indian art, or abstract designs, the theme should reflect your personality and lifestyle. Cultural context can also play an important role. In Kerala homes, for instance, murals inspired by temple art or classical dance forms can beautifully connect your interiors to your heritage. On the other hand, globally inspired themes, such as Moroccan motifs, Parisian street scenes, or Japanese cherry blossoms, can express international tastes and a sense of wanderlust.

Think About Colour Psychology

Colours strongly affect our moods and feelings, something seldom considered. For example, calmer colours, like blues and greens, usher in a feeling of peace and relaxation. Red and orange shades, on the other hand, offer high levels of energy and warmth. If a mural is to have some functional utilization, such as helping set the right mood, then colours should be considered carefully. Living room walls painted in muted tones look sophisticated, while brighter colours are better suited for children’s rooms or creative spaces. All mural colours must maintain visual harmony with surrounding furniture, wall shades, and the overall decor.

Choose Quality Material and Professionals

Mural painting is an art form that demands experience and expertise. Remember to hire and select well-known artists or professional mural services that are skilled and use very good materials that will last a long time. A masterfully painted mural can endure years without fading or peeling. The length of the mural depends on the surface preparation, the quality of the paint, and protective coats. Digitally printed murals are dry applied by some clients, but hand-painted versions take on an element of texture, sincerity, and uniqueness that can never be matched.
